LengthInequality¶
-
class
abjad.utilities.LengthInequality.
LengthInequality
(operator_string='<', length=None)¶ Length inequality.
>>> inequality = abjad.LengthInequality('<', 4) >>> abjad.f(inequality) abjad.LengthInequality( operator_string='<', length=4, )
>>> inequality([1, 2, 3]) True
>>> inequality([1, 2, 3, 4]) False
>>> inequality([1, 2, 3, 4, 5]) False
Attributes Summary
__call__
Calls inequality on argument
.length
Gets length. Special methods
-
__call__
(argument)¶ Calls inequality on
argument
.Returns true or false.
-
(
AbjadValueObject
).__copy__
(*arguments)¶ Copies Abjad value object.
Returns new Abjad value object.
-
(
AbjadValueObject
).__eq__
(argument)¶ Is true when all initialization values of Abjad value object equal the initialization values of
argument
.Returns true or false.
-
(
AbjadObject
).__format__
(format_specification='')¶ Formats Abjad object.
Set
format_specification
to''
or'storage'
. Interprets''
equal to'storage'
.Returns string.
-
(
AbjadValueObject
).__hash__
()¶ Hashes Abjad value object.
Returns integer.
-
(
AbjadObject
).__repr__
()¶ Gets interpreter representation of Abjad object.
Returns string.
Read-only properties
-
length
¶ Gets length.
Returns integer.
-
(
Inequality
).operator_string
¶ Gets operator string.
Returns string.
-